Work You'll Do
As a Project Delivery Specialist on the team, you will:
- Support Workday Financials functional area lead through solution design, configuration, testing, and deployment.
- Convert ERP - Finance data such as PeopleSoft, SAP and Oracle into the Workday format.
- Troubleshoot data issues and optimize conversion cycles for performance and accuracy.
- Perform pre-load and post-load data quality checks to ensure integrity and compliance.
- Document conversion steps, issues encountered, and resolutions for internal knowledge sharing.
- Identify key drivers of a defined problem and proposes solutions.
- Perform analysis and effective diagnosis of clients' issues.
- Select the most relevant tools/techniques to meet specific client requirements.
- Understands the benefits of using state of the art methods and tools and their application on a particular engagement; contributes to continuous development of methods and tools.
- Develops solutions to client problems through application of personal experience and methods and tools; validates solutions to subject matter experts.

Qualifications
Required:
- Bachelor's Degree in Finance, Accounting, Computer Science, or a related field
- Must be legally authorized to work in the United States without employer sponsorship, now or at any time in the future.
- Ability to obtain and maintain the required Workday certifications
- 2+ years of experience in the following:
- MS Office Suite programs (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Outlook and Access)
- Supporting the implementation of Workday Business Assets and Projects for clients
- Ability to travel 25%, on average, based on the work you do and the clients and industries/sectors you serve
Preferred:
- SQL basics, ability to write queries for querying, transforming, and validating data
- Collaborating with business stakeholders to identify reporting gaps and implement SQL-based solutions
- Change management related to ERP systems or other large enterprise system deployments
- Workday Pro Integration Services Certification
- Financial Data Loading Services Certification
- Workday Pro Extend Services Certification
- Workday Pro Financial Reporting Services Certification
- 1+ year(s) of experience in PL/SQL or T-SQL, PostgreSQL or Microsoft SQL Server, Data Quality and/or Data Integrity practice
